1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18 package org.apache.jetspeed.om.page.psml;
19
20 /***
21 * Bean like implementation of the Parameter interface suitable for
22 * Castor serialization.
23 *
24 * @see org.apache.jetspeed.om.registry.PsmlParameter
25 * @author <a href="mailto:taylor@apache.org">David Sean Taylor</a>
26 * @version $Id: PropertyImpl.java 516448 2007-03-09 16:25:47Z ate $
27 */
28 public class PropertyImpl implements java.io.Serializable
29 {
30 private String name;
31 private String value;
32
33 public PropertyImpl()
34 {
35 }
36
37 public String getLayout()
38 {
39
40 return null;
41 }
42
43 public void setLayout(String layout)
44 {
45
46 }
47
48 public String getName()
49 {
50 return this.name;
51 }
52
53 public void setName(String name)
54 {
55 this.name = name;
56 }
57
58 public String getValue()
59 {
60 return this.value;
61 }
62
63 public void setValue(String value)
64 {
65 this.value = value;
66 }
67
68 /***
69 * <p>
70 * getIntValue
71 * </p>
72 *
73 * @see org.apache.jetspeed.om.page.Property#getIntValue()
74 * @return
75 */
76 public int getIntValue()
77 {
78 return Integer.parseInt(value);
79 }
80 }